Hello,
I was wondering if anyone knows a way that I could create realistic(ish) road signs for use in a video game that I'm making? I've seen about SignPlot and KeySign - but of course, as they are professional software, they cost loads. So, if anyone can give me pointers for either a website, piece of software or a way to quickly do it in inkscape, that would be greatly appreciated.

Thanks in advance. :D

Inkscape is really good. I use it for creating a number of signs, some examples pictured. Helpfully, I've uploaded the character sets on Wikimedia Commons for use.
https://commons.wikimedia.org/wiki/Cate ... ed_Kingdom

Other symbols and signs are available on there to use, and you can create your own using working drawings.

KeySign and SignPlot still require a lot of manual effort to do correctly, you will generally get the same results using vector graphics packages as you would from KeySign - in fact the image outputs will be neater as KeySign is frankly awful at exporting to .png or .pdf.

I have used QCAD Community Edition (if you use the official binaries, remove the trial Professional addon after installing). The benefit over vector-graphics apps is that one can print a drawing with just outlines, just like those that would be sent to the sign manufacturers. The downside is that drawing symbols and moving objects around is slow and tedious.

The PDF output is excellent though.
